Top LeT Commander Ishfaq Rashid Khan neutralised in encounter in J-K's Ranbirgarh

By ANI | Published: July 25, 2020 4:59 PM

Ishfaq Rashid Khan, one of the top Lashkar-e-toiba (LeT) commanders and terrorist Aijaz Ahmad were neutralised by security forces on Saturday during Ranbirgarh encounter.

"The encounter began at about 8 am. A search operation is going on," Kashmir Zone Police said.

"Op #Ranbirgarh; Panzinara (#Srinagar). Two #terrorists killed. Joint operation in progress," Indian Army's Northern Command said in a tweet.
